In mixed-integer programming, mixed-integer cuts are additional constraints placed upon linear programming problems in order to make the extreme points of the feasible region be integers as opposed to points with fractional values. Extreme points are the points of intersection between two limiting equations or cuts.

In practice, a predominant special case of integer variables are binary variables, taking values in { 0, 1 }. Mixed integer programs (MIP) are at least as hard as integer programs, because every IP can be trivially written as an MIP by adding a single ... Mixed-Integer Programming (MIP) Problems. A mixed-integer programming (MIP) problem is one where some of the decision variables are constrained to be integer values (i.e. whole numbers such as -1, 0, 1, 2, etc.) at the optimal solution. A mixed-integer programming (MIP) problem results when some of the variables in your model are real -valued (can take on fractional values) and some of the variables are integer-valued.
